How does a remote full stack software engineer typically collaborate with team members across different time zones?

As a Remote Full Stack Software Engineer, collaboration often involves asynchronous communication tools like Slack, project management platforms such as Jira or Trello, and regular video meetings scheduled to accommodate various time zones. You may need to plan your workday to overlap partially with teammates for real-time discussions, while also making use of detailed documentation and code reviews to keep everyone aligned. This remote setup encourages strong written communication skills and self-motivation, but also fosters a results-oriented environment where deliverables and clear updates are highly valued.

What is the difference between Remote Full Stack Software Engineer vs Remote Front End Developer?

AspectRemote Full Stack Software EngineerRemote Front End Developer
Required skillsProficiency in both front-end and back-end technologies, such as JavaScript, Python, or Java, along with database managementExpertise in front-end technologies like H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and frameworks like React or Angular
Work environmentTypically involved in full project development, working across server, database, and client-sideFocuses primarily on user interface and client-side development
Common industry usageUsed in startups, tech companies, and agencies requiring versatile developersCommon in companies emphasizing UI/UX and front-end design

The main difference is that a Remote Full Stack Software Engineer handles both front-end and back-end development, while a Remote Front End Developer specializes in creating and optimizing user interfaces. Full Stack Engineers have broader responsibilities, whereas Front End Developers focus on the visual and interactive aspects of applications.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ote full stack software engineer?

To thrive as a Remote Full Stack Software Engineer, you need strong proficiency in both front-end (e.g., React, Angular) and back-end (e.g., Node.js, Python, Java) development, often supported by a relevant degree or equivalent experience. Familiarity with version control systems like Git, cloud platforms (AWS/Azure), and continuous integration tools are typically required, and certifications in these technologies can be advantageous. Exceptional problem-solving skills, self-motivation, and clear communication are vital soft skills, especially when collaborating across distributed teams. These abilities ensure you can independently deliver high-quality, scalable solutions while maintaining effective teamwork in a remote environment.

What is a remote full stack software engineer?

A Remote Full Stack Software Engineer is a professional who designs, develops, and maintains both the front-end and back-end components of web applications while working from a location outside of a traditional office. They are proficient in multiple programming languages and frameworks, enabling them to handle tasks across the entire software development lifecycle. Remote Full Stack Engineers collaborate with team members using online tools and communication platforms, ensuring projects are delivered efficiently regardless of their physical location.

Genova Technologies has an immediate opening for a Systems Engineer in Cedar Rapids, IA.
What will you do?
The person in this role will support systems engineering activities for an ongoing Navigation and Positioning project. You will work alongside the software engineering team to migrate an existing tool to a new RTOS (LynxOS) platform, while adding additional features and adhering to DO-278 guidelines. This position can be completed remotely, or work can be performed at our Cedar Rapids, IA office.
This role will:
  • Lead and support systems engineering activities across the full program lifecycle, from requirements definition through verification and validation
  • Develop, review, and manage system requirements, interface control documents (ICDs), and system architecture
  • Apply DO-278A processes to ensure airworthiness and certification compliance
  • Collaborate with software, hardware, and test engineers to ensure system integrity and traceability
  • Conduct system-level trade studies, risk assessments, and failure mode analyses (FMEA/FHA)
  • Support customer interactions, technical reviews, and program milestone events
  • Develop and review test plans, test procedures, and verification reports.

What do you need?
The ideal candidate for this position will have:
  • 4-year degree in Science, Technology, or a similar field
  • Minimum 7 years of experience in Systems Engineering within Aerospace, Defense, or Avionics
  • Hands-on experience with DO-178C (Software Considerations in Airborne Systems) and/or DO-278A (Software Integrity Assurance Considerations for CNS/ATM Systems)
  • Strong understanding of requirements management tools (e.g., DOORS or Jama)
  • Experience with system-level V&V processes.

Skills we consider a plus include:
  • Experience in Navigation, Positioning, and/or Communications (Nav/Pos/Comms) systems
  • Knowledge of FAA certification processes and regulatory documentation (TSO, STC, AC).
